What are the precautions for changing the product type in storage tanks?

2016-04-13View Original

Thread Content

This post was last edited by hnan on 2016-4-13 at 12:38. There are currently two methanol storage tanks with a capacity of 3,000 cubic meters each; they have internal floating roofs and aluminum floating disks. The tanks and pipelines are made of carbon steel. Their utilization rate is not high, with an annual volume of only a few ten thousand tons. These tanks have been in use for about 8 years. Due to production requirements, diesel is to be used instead. What are the main things to keep in mind? 1. The entire system of storage tanks and pipelines needs to be cleaned, followed by a pressure test. Are inspections of the wall thickness and welds required, along with the issuance of an inspection report? 2. Is it necessary to conduct new safety assessments and environmental impact assessments when switching to a new variety? It turns out that they did not have the qualifications to operate with diesel.

I looked at a methanol storage tank project I worked on previously; the pressure pipelines for diesel and methanol there were of GC2 grade, and the inspection requirements followed the same standards. There is little difference in the basic material choices for pipeline grade tables; you just need to verify the blueprints against the actual conditions on site. One tank with one dike; a partition dike can be created in the middle, about the thickness of a brick. It won’t cost much, and it should meet the requirements. Another thing to keep in mind is self-control. Methanol is toxic; it’s not clear whether an alarm for toxic gases or one for flammable gases is installed. We usually choose the most sensitive setting. For diesel, a combustible gas alarm should be used.

When switching to a new variety, it is definitely necessary to carry out procedures such as safety assessments, environmental impact assessments, and other requirements related to the simultaneous implementation of these aspects. The difference is that this project involves converting methanol into diesel; methanol is classified as a Class A substance in terms of fire hazard, while diesel is currently classified as a Class B substance. According to petrochemical regulations, if it is only stored, diesel’s fire hazard can be considered as that of a Class C substance, thus the risk is significantly reduced. It would be advisable to consult the local safety authorities to determine whether any action is required. If following the standard procedures, it is necessary to have a design institute prepare a feasibility study, followed by safety assessments and environmental impact assessments, as well as a dedicated report on the design of safety facilities and an acceptance evaluation report.
Reply #82016-05-08
I work with internal floating discs. As a reminder from my side, it’s important to check whether the two types of media are suitable for the sealing around the existing floating discs.
